Job description

The Kasper Group is an apparel industry leader, offering women wardrobe solutions for their wear-to-work and special occasion dressing needs. Driven by excellence and exceptional talent, The Kasper Group has remained a forerunner in fashion for over 30 years. We are committed to delivering iconic brands (Kasper, Anne Klein, LeSuit, Kenneth Cole), relevant fashions and trusted, quality products to our consumers. So be a part of the exceptional talent!

We currently have an excellent opportunity for a Junior Fabric Manager. Responsibilities include, but are not limited to the following:

-Create and maintain fabric charts in MS Excel

-Negotiate target pricing and shipment delivery with factory mill/vendor agents to meet divisional goals

-Review and trouble shoot potential issues with vendors to ensure quality control on bulk fabrics

-Ensure and maintain color standard matching records from lab dips, strike offs approval through production dye lots.

-Approve quality of bulk fabric goods and dye lots

-Review bulk fabric test and approve fabric content, pricing in PLM database

-Review and comment fabric defects; Settling issues and problems with vendors, mills, and factories

-Establish and maintain seasonal fabric library record for effective sourcing/counter sourcing of variety of fabrics

-Assist textile manager, working closely with Design and Production teams to establish and facilitate fabric production flow, counter sourcing, and stock distribution and completion
